Scandanavian logic

Had a great piece of logic that I couldn't get round today. I saw a really great hat in a charity shop window. It was the sort of forage cap that lots of people wear round here with a band that flips up or down to protect the ears from cold. I had been looking all over for one and after disappointment at the flea market, was pretty pleased to find one. The conversation went like this:

"How much is that hat in the window please?"

"7 Euros"

"Great can I have it please."

"Yes. On Wednesday."

"Wednesday?"

"Yes. We do not sell things in the window until Wednesday."

"But I'm not here on Wednesday so could you sell it to me now. Please?"

"No."

"But I really would like it."

"NO!!"

I gave up. I could see her reaching for the panic button and I did'nt fancy a run in with the Finnish charity shop rozzers!

The lady was not for turning.
